Lisa'S Red Beans And Rice
- 1 to 2 lb. Eckrich or Hillshire Farms Polish sausage (Winn-Dixie Brand about as good and cheaper)
- 2 (1 lb.) cans kidney beans
- 1 medium bell pepper (hand size)
- 2 medium onions (hand size)
- 6 to 8 stalks celery
- 1 pkg. Chili-O chili mix or any good mix
- Mexene brand chili powder (for just a little heat)
- cayenne pepper (for lot of heat)
- 5 to 6 cloves fresh garlic or garlic salt
- Uncle Ben's rice
- 8 oz. fresh mushrooms
- 1 (8 oz.) can tomato paste
- 2 qt. canned tomatoes (home canned the best)
- olive oil (to saute with)
- pinch of cumin for taste
- Cut your sausage up thin.
- Saute in skillet and set aside. Cut up your onions, pepper and celery (coarsely) and saute in olive oil.
- Add tomatoes, seasonings, tomato paste and sausage. Add mushrooms and beans last.
- Cook long and slow on medium to low heat, not high heat.
- Serve over rice with garlic bread.
